A strong foundation in vulnerability assessment is essential for various roles within any organization focused on cybersecurity. The ability to identify, analyze, and prioritize vulnerabilities is crucial for making informed security decisions and ensuring regulatory compliance. When building your cybersecurity team, consider these key positions that demand robust vulnerability assessment skills:
Security Analysts: These professionals are responsible for monitoring security systems and processes, identifying potential vulnerabilities, and implementing remediation strategies. Their proficiency in risk assessment and exploitation techniques is vital for maintaining a secure environment.
Penetration Testers: Also known as ethical hackers, penetration testers simulate cyberattacks to identify weaknesses in systems and applications. Their knowledge of exploitation techniques and scanning tools is critical for uncovering vulnerabilities before malicious actors can exploit them.
Vulnerability Management Specialists: These specialists focus on identifying, evaluating, and prioritizing vulnerabilities across an organization. They play a key role in ensuring that vulnerabilities are addressed in a timely manner, mitigating potential risks to the organization.
Cybersecurity Consultants: Often working across various organizations, consultants assess security postures, conduct vulnerability assessments, and recommend improvements. Their expertise in risk prioritization and scanning techniques is valuable for enhancing clients’ security frameworks.
